ATO_CUSTOMER611 - Details

  • The SAP error message ATO_CUSTOMER611 indicates that there is a requirement to import a specific collection before proceeding with the desired import. This error typically arises in the context of SAP Application Lifecycle Management (ALM) or when working with SAP Solution Manager, particularly when dealing with transport requests or software component imports.
    
    Cause: The error occurs because the system has identified that a prerequisite collection (which may contain necessary objects, configurations, or dependencies) has not been imported yet. This can happen in scenarios such as: Attempting to import a transport request that relies on objects or configurations from another transport that has not yet been imported. Missing dependencies in the system that are required for the successful import of the desired collection.
